Technical Characteristics

Characteristic Value
Rated Current 1.0A per pin
Rated Voltage 30V AC/DC
Operating Temperature -25°C to +85°C
Flame Retardant Grade UL94V-0 / VW-1
Insulation Resistance ≥ 100 MΩ
Contact Resistance ≤ 10 mΩ
Mating Durability ≥ 5,000 Cycles
Quality Standard IPC/WHMA-A-620

Application Scenarios

  • Vision Industrial Control & Automation: Providing a secure, vibration-resistant external video port on machine vision control cabinets for connecting portable AOI monitoring displays.

  • Custom Enclosures & Kiosks: Enabling seamless, flush-mounted high-definition video interfaces on the exterior panels of digital signage systems, retail kiosks, and interactive terminals.

  • Medical & Diagnostic Imaging Carts: Acting as a reliable bulkhead pass-through connection, allowing medical staff to easily plug in external monitors to mobile ultrasound or endoscopy carts without opening the chassis.

  • Pro AV & Broadcast Racks: Serving as a durable patching solution on customized 19-inch rack panels, ensuring clean cable management and easy access for temporary camera or monitor setups.

Application Notes

  • Panel Cutout & Mounting: Ensure your enclosure cutout matches the specific dimensional tolerances of the overmolded socket flange. Use standard M3 or #4-40 machine screws with thread lockers for vibration-prone environments.

  • Torque Specifications: Do not exceed a fastening torque of 0.3 N·m (2.6 in-lbs) when securing the socket to the panel to avoid cracking the PVC overmold or stripping the internal metal inserts.

  • Clearance & Routing: Allow sufficient clearance behind the panel for the cable’s bend radius (minimum 10x the cable outer diameter) to prevent stress on the internal solder joints.

  • Grounding Continuity: For optimal EMI/RFI protection in industrial settings, ensure the metal chassis or panel makes solid electrical contact with the shielded connector shell.
